Title :
A New Algorithm for Shape Reconstruction by the Computational Geometry Approach

Abstract :
The shape reconstruction problem is one of important and most applied problems in many branches of computer science. In this paper a new method is introduced which a graph as output and work on boundary samples as input, in the plan. The proposed method starts reconstruction from the random polygon production on input points and by calculating the Euclidean distance between points, it produces a set of new points. By adding produced points to the initial points and implementation of algorithm on a set of final point, this approach performs the shape reconstruction process. This method reduces reconstruction error compared to the initial shape and improves the process of shape reconstruction.
